The Service: The Education Service oversees all of the schools in the city as well as looking after the range of learning opportunities available in Portsmouth from pre-school children to age 25. There are 2 service areas including, Sufficiency Participation and Resources and the Inclusion Service. As a service we take pride in our work by valuing others, focusing on what's important so that we make a real and positive difference. Our values are outlined in our Ways of Working and our Guiding Principles and if they reflect how you are and how you work then this could be the role that meets your expectations.

What is the role? Reporting to the Business Manager or Business Support Team Leader for Education, this is a varied role providing administrative support as part of a pooled resource for the 2 service areas. Specific duties include: • Providing administrative business support for service teams. • Booking appointments and arranging meetings. • Administer training courses/events and conferences - including compiling of resources. • Carrying out all necessary word processing, spreadsheets, database and presentation duties. • Dealing with all correspondence, including confidential information. • Data entry using bespoke systems e.g., ONE, CCM etc. • Processing reports. • Placing orders for good and services and dealing with invoices. • Processing travel claims. • Scanning and indexing of documents to the network. • Dealing with telephone, email and face-to-face enquiries. • Sorting post. • Collecting and processing information and data.

General duties may include:

• Maintaining files and documentation. • Processing applications/referrals. • Updating PCC web and Intralink and other websites as appropriate. • Compiling articles for bulletins/newsletters/rotas and booklets. • Liaison with schools and other partners. • Managing mobile phones for the directorate. Who is the person? You need to have: • Experience in working in an administrative role. • A good working knowledge of Microsoft Office, including Word, Excel, Access, Powerpoint and Outlook. • Good literacy and numeracy skills. • Good communication skills. • A customer focus (internal and external). • The ability to resource and collate information. • A good attention to detail and level of accuracy. • The ability to work flexibly to meet the requirements of the team and wider service. • The ability to prioritise your workload. • An awareness of Data Protection and Safeguarding issues.
